Characteristics

Yorkies are lively affectionate dogs who can be quite fierce. They are intelligent and trainable, but can have a stubborn streak. Positive reinforcement is a great tool for them. It is also important to clean their teeth regularly using pet-safe toothpaste. Regular dental cleanings are advised under anesthesia to avoid tartar and bone loss.

A well-bred Yorkie is a wonderful companion for an apartment or home, provided they receive plenty of mental stimulation and exercise. This lovable breed is able to live with children, although it is crucial to supervise any interactions between them. While children are usually kind to Yorkies however, they may accidentally harm them due to their clumsiness. Children's loud voices and fast movements can cause a dog to feel stressed, which can lead to fearful or defensive bites.

Yorkshire Terriers may need extra care if they reside in an apartment or other small living space, where they are more susceptible to noisy and colder temperatures than dogs living in the suburbs. They must be kept in a cozy area with adequate bedding, and they should wear sweaters or jackets during colder weather. To ensure their coats are healthy they should be cleaned frequently. Ear infections are common in this breed and need to be cleaned every 2 - 4 weeks to stop debris from getting into the ear canals.

Yorkshire Terriers, like all small dogs are susceptible to health problems such as liver disease or slipping kneecaps. They may also suffer from tracheal collapse. This can occur when the cartilage ring in the trachea are loosened or Mini biewer yorkshire terrier kaufen​ slide across the windpipe, blocking airflow. Being healthy and fit will help prevent this condition. You should also consider using the harness instead of the collar to walk your Yorkie.

Yorkshire Terriers, as with all dogs are predisposed to certain health issues. It's unfortunate that any pet is susceptible to illness, but the good news is that most illnesses can be prevented or treated. With regular care and regular vet visits your Yorkshire should live a long, healthy life.

Yorkies are susceptible to a range of dental problems, including tooth decay and gum disease. This is due to their small size prevents them from grinding and chewing their teeth correctly, and they also tend to scratch and bite too much. Therefore, you must always be careful when handling your Yorkshire especially if you're feeling anxious or stressed.

A weak throat (collapsed Trachea) is another common problem in this breed. This is a genetic condition that affects the rings supporting the windpipe. This causes airflow becomes restricted and your dog is likely to cough uncontrollably. You can help prevent this from happening by using a harness instead of a collar. You can also provide your dog with cough medicine and anti-inflammatory drugs. Avoid hot and cold weather, and keep their weight below 10 pounds.

This tiny breed is also susceptible to eye problems such as lens luxation. This condition is inherited and occurs when the fibres holding the lens in place are damaged. The condition can lead to blindness if not treated immediately. This condition can cause cloudiness and inflammation as well as squinting.

Yorkshire Terriers are known to be aggressive towards other dogs. This makes them unsuitable for households with multiple dogs. If you do decide to get an additional dog, it is best to keep them in a group from an early age so they can be able to get used to one another.

This breed is small and has difficulty managing their blood sugar. They can suffer hypoglycemic reactions when they're not fed regularly. This is why it's important to ensure that they're never in a secluded area for prolonged periods of time. Additionally, you should provide them with plenty of exercise to burn off excess energy. They're also prone to getting car sickness and could whine or cry during their travels.

Training requirements

Yorkshire Terriers are intelligent and have a fervent desire to please their owners. please them. They are easily trainable and can be trained using positive reinforcement methods. However, due to their small size, Yorkies must be carefully supervised during training sessions to avoid injuries. It's also important to provide ample opportunities for exercise and mental stimulation for the dogs that are active. A daily walk or a game with toys can help.

It is essential that potential dog owners understand the commitment required when purchasing or adopting an Yorkshire Terrier puppy. The breed has a long lifespan and requires regular veterinary visits for vaccinations, dental cleanings and other routine procedures. To ensure proper growth and development, it is also necessary to feed your dog a commercial dog food that is specifically designed for small breed dogs.

It's essential to prepare to raise the Yorkshire Terrier pup, just as you would with any new member of your family. These tiny puppers may become overprotective or fearful of their owners if they are not socialized. Puppy's are most likely to flourish when all family members play a role in their care, such as grooming, feeding exercise and training.

In addition to ensuring that your home is dog-proofed it's also a good idea to help your puppy get used to your hand signals and voice so that they can follow your instructions as the leader of the pack. A crate or a dog bed will aid your puppy in becoming comfortable in their new home.

It is crucial to ensure that puppies have regular access to food in order to prevent their blood sugar levels from dropping to an alarmingly low level. This condition is known as hypoglycemia. This is a common problem for toy breeds, and it can cause weakness, lethargy, and even seizures. When the dogs are older, a schedule of three meals per day is generally recommended.

Regularly brushing your puppy's teeth and ears is a vital aspect of their care as it helps protect your dog from dental disease and itchy ear infections. A qualified vet should be able to recommend cleaning solutions that are compatible with your dog's pH and don't contain harsh chemicals. Similarly, using plant-based cleansers that are free of sulfates can improve skin health and shine.

As a breed for toy, Yorkshire Terriers are susceptible to dislocating kneecaps and spraining joints when they jump off high surfaces. This is a risk easy to mitigate, by installing pet ramps or stairs like the Sweetbin Adjustable Pet Ramp close to their preferred places in your home. These ramps and stairs will allow them to reach their preferred areas including food, toys and beds, among others, without the risk of injury.
